Yes. Return the laptop and demand your money back or insist they provide ALL the disks and licenses for everything that came with that computer. And since laptops are common targets for thieves, I might ask for proof it is not stolen property.
Other than that, you are pretty much out of luck. If you were not provided the original disks or license for Windows, you need to contact the laptop maker and purchase a new license, then reinstall Windows. You might be able to purchase a retail version of Windows from a store, as long as all the necessary drivers for the laptop's proprietary components are readily available on their website,
here.
Alternatively, there are several free Linux alternatives that might work, but again, you will need to check the maker's site for drivers.
